Selector Lever Knob: Removal

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 2018 Ford EcoSport.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.

All vehicles 

  1. Apply the parking brake.
    GFD327465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Y
  2. Position the selector lever in S.
    GFD327488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Y

    Selector lever knobs with a SelectShift® switch 

  3. Remove the selector lever bezel trim ring. Use the General Equipment: Interior Trim Remover
    GFD327489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Y
  4. Detach the trim ring and the HVAC control module, disconnect the HVAC control module electrical connectors and remove the trim ring and the HVAC control module as an assembly. Use the General Equipment: Interior Trim Remover
    GFD327490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Y
  5. Remove the selector lever finish panel and disconnect the electrical connectors. Use the General Equipment: Interior Trim Remover
    GFD327491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Y
  6. Disconnect the LED strip electrical connector.
    GFD327492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Y
  7. Unsnap and position aside the selector lever bezel.
    GFD327493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Y
  8. Disconnect the SelectShift® switch electrical connector.
    GFD327494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Y

    All vehicles 

  9. Remove the selector lever knob screw cover.
    GFD327495Courtesy of FORD MOTOR COMPANY
  10. Remove the screws and the selector lever knob.
